@charset "utf-8";
html, body, div, applet, object, iframe, h1, h2, h3, h4, h5, h6, pre, a, abbr, acronym, address, big, cite, code, del, dfn, em, font, ins, kbd, q, s, samp, small, strike, sub, sup, tt, var, dl, dt, dd, ol, ul, li, fieldset, form, label, legend, table, caption, tbody, tfoot, thead { margin:0; padding:0; border:0; outline:0; font: "微软雅黑"; text-decoration: none; color:#696969; }
h, h1, h2, h3, h4, h5, h6{ font:12px;}
ol,ul,li { list-style:none;}
a:active { outline:none; }
img{ padding:0; margin:0; border:0;}
body{ background: #Fff; }
a { text-decoration:none; color: #666; font: 14px/30px "微软雅黑"; }

a:hover { color:#f00; }

.pa1 { font: 12px/24px Verdana, Geneva, sans-serif; }

.pa1 li{ float:left; margin-right:3px; color:#525150; width:59px; height:24px; overflow:hidden; border:1px solid #ccdbe4; text-align:center; font: bold 12px/25px Verdana, Geneva, sans-serif; }
a:active { outline:none }

/*IE*/
 a:active { blr:expression(this.onFocus=this.blur());
}

.clear { clear: both; }


#rotator { WIDTH: 1000px; HEIGHT: 248px; TEXT-ALIGN: left }

#top #tops {
	clear: both;
	height: 113px;
	width: 1000px;
	margin-right: auto;
	margin-left: auto;
	background: url(../kimg/yflogo.jpg) no-repeat left bottom;
	margin-bottom: 10px;
}

#topmenu { background: url(../kimg/to_bj.gif) repeat-x left bottom; height: 40px; width: 100%; margin: 0px; padding: 0px; clear: both; }

#topmenu #menu { width: 1000px; clear: both; float: none; height: 40px; margin: 0px auto; padding: 0px; }

#topmenu #menu .menuli { font: 14px/40px "微软雅黑"; color: #FFF; }

#topmenu #menu .menuli li { margin-left: 40px; float: left; font-weight: bold; color: #FFF; font-size: 16px; line-height: 40px; }

#topmenu #menu .menuli li a { font: 14px/40px "微软雅黑"; color: #FFF; }

#topmenu #menu .menuli li a:hover { font: 14px/40px "微软雅黑"; color: #FC0; }

#topmenu #menu .menuli .line { background: url(../kimg/title_border.gif) no-repeat center center; height: 40px; width: 2px; }

/*/////首页*/
.container { margin: 0px auto; width: 1000px; height: auto; }

#fcontainer { border-top: 3px solid #0c78ba; background: #f8f8f8; height: 80px; }

#top { height: 113px; width:100%;}

#topcontainer #top #top_r { float: right; height: 89px; width: 463px; }

#topcontainer { height:145px; background-image: url(dx_img/to_bj.jpg); background-repeat: repeat-x; background-position: bottom; }

#container { clear: both; background: #FFF; width: 1000px; margin-right: auto; margin-left: auto; }

#banner { clear: both; width: 100%; }

#footcontainer { background: url(../kimg/footer.gif) repeat-x; min-height: 165px; width: 100%; margin-top: 6px; }
#footcontainer #foot_con { text-align: center; font: 12px/30px Verdana; width: 1000px; margin-right: auto; margin-left: auto; }
#footcontainer #foot_con #foot_l { float: left; width: 650px; text-align:left; padding-top:15px;   color: #3e3e3e; }
#footcontainer #foot_con #foot_l a{ color: #1ea080; }
#footcontainer #foot_con #foot_r { float: right; width: 320px; height: 50px; line-height: 50px; text-align: right; padding-top: 25px; }
#footcontainer #foot_key { height: 42px; width: 1000px; margin-right: auto; margin-left: auto; overflow:hidden }
.fz li { font-size: 14px; color: #ffffff; line-height: 42px; float: left; margin-left: 6px; text-align: center; }
.fz li a{ color: #ffffff; font:bold 14px/42px Verdana; }

.fz .fkey { font-weight: bold; background: #003874; color: #FFFFFF; border-right: 1px solid #FFFFFF; border-left: 1px solid #FFFFFF; }

.hei { min-height:900px; }

.zpimg li { height: 315px; width: 200px; float: left; margin-left: 25px; }

.zpimg li img { border: 1px solid #D8D8D8; padding: 4px; width: 200px; margin: 0px; height: 280px; }

#ccontainer { margin-top: 6px; margin-bottom: 6px; }

.left { float: left; width: 256px; background: #fff; }

.right { float: right; width: 740px; margin-top: 6px; }

.lerft_title { color: #FFFFFF; height: 33px; width: 256px; text-align: left; background: url(../kimg/lm_bj.gif) no-repeat left top; font: normal 16px/33px "微软雅黑"; text-indent: 40px; }

.leftlb li { font-size: 12px; line-height: 30px; font-weight:bold; background: url(../kimg/left_line.gif) no-repeat left bottom; padding-left: 23px; color: #004088; text-align: left; }

.leftlx li { font-size: 12px; line-height: 30px; font-weight:bold; background: url(../kimg/5.gif) no-repeat left center; padding-left: 30px; color: #004088; text-align: left; border-bottom: 1px dashed #CCCCCC; }

.leftlb { width: 100%; }

.leftcon li { background: url(dx_img/arr.gif) no-repeat left center; text-indent: 15px; line-height: 26px; }

.case li { line-height: 30px; background: url(../kimg/a.gif) no-repeat left center; text-indent: 30px; border-bottom: 1px dashed #D4D4D4; }

.case li span { float: right; }

.news li { background: url(../kimg/arr.gif) no-repeat left center; text-indent: 20px; line-height: 29px; font-size: 12px; border-bottom: 1px dashed #D4D4D4; text-align: left; }

.news li span { float: right; }

.pimg li { height: 165px; width: 160px; float: left; margin-left: 15px; }

.pimg li img { border: 1px solid #D8D8D8; padding: 4px; width: 150px; margin: 0px; height: 130px; }

/*完结*/
.leftlm li { background: url(../kimg/left_lm_bj.gif) no-repeat center bottom; line-height: 35px; text-indent: 40px; font-size: 12px; font-weight: bold; color: #1B50A0; }

.leftlm li a { color: #1B50A0; }

.mp0 { margin: 0px; padding: 0px; }

.con { padding: 6px; border-right-width: 1px; border-bottom-width: 1px; border-left-width: 1px; border-right-style: solid; border-bottom-style: solid; border-left-style: solid; border-right-color: #d4d4d4; border-bottom-color: #d4d4d4; border-left-color: #d4d4d4; background: #FFF; text-align: left; font: 14px/28px "微软雅黑"; }

.r_con { padding: 6px; line-height: 26px; font-size: 12px; background: #FFF; text-align: left; border: 1px solid #d4d4d4; }

.r_title_l_2 { text-indent: 50px; height: 33px; width: 262px; background: url(../kimg/lm_bj.gif) no-repeat left top; font: bold 16px/33px "微软雅黑"; }

.p10 { padding: 10px; }

.t16 { font: bold 16px/33px "微软雅黑"; color: #FFF; }

.mt6 { margin-top: 6px; }

.f14 { font-size: 14px; line-height: 30px; color: #2676C4; text-align: center; }
.f12{ font-size: 12px; line-height: 40px; color: #039; text-align: center; }

.case { width: 90%; margin: 0px auto; }

.in_r { width: 736px; }

.in_r .in_r_l { float: left; width: 466px; background: url(../kimg/in_news_bj.gif) no-repeat left top; }

.in_r .in_r_r { float: right; width: 262px; }

.p6 { padding: 6px; }

.r_title { background: url(../kimg/r_bj.gif) no-repeat left top; height: 40px; line-height: 40px; }

.r_title .r_title_l { float: left; width: 276px; height:40px; padding-left: 20px; color: #FFFFFF; font: bold 14px/40px "微软雅黑"; text-align: left; }

.tltle, .tltle a { font-size: 12px; color: #004088; text-align: center; line-height: 20px; }

.font12 { font-size: 12px; line-height: 26px; }

.r_title .r_title_r { float: right; padding-right: 10px; color: #4a81a8; width: 430px; text-align: right; font: 12px/40px "微软雅黑"; }

.n_left_c { font: 14px/36px "微软雅黑"; color: #666; }

.r_title .r_title_r a { color: #003366; }

.contitle { text-align: center; color: #2160B0; font: 22px/40px "楷体", "楷体_GB2312"; }

.sj { background: #f0f0f0; font-size: 12px; font-weight: normal; line-height: 22px; text-align: center; border-top: 1px solid #DDE0E3; border-bottom:1px solid #DDE0E3; }

.n_rtitle { font-size: 14px; line-height: 40px; color: #036; background: url(../kimg/r.gif) no-repeat 30px center; height: 40px; width: 100%; padding-left: 52px; text-align: left; }

.proimg { text-align: center; }

.proimg img { padding: 6px; border: 1px solid #D8D8D8; }

#ccontainer #linkcontainer { width: 1000px; background: #FFFFFF url(dx_img/link_bj.gif) no-repeat center top; margin: 6px auto; }

.linkfont { font-size: 14px; line-height: 31px; color: #FFFFFF; height: 31px; padding-left: 50px; }

/*首页变换新闻开始*/
 .menub2_1 A { LINE-HEIGHT: 40px; BACKGROUND: url(../kimg/in_news_hover.gif) no-repeat; FLOAT: left; HEIGHT: 40px; COLOR: #fff; FONT-SIZE: 16px; CURSOR: pointer; text-align: center; width: 134px; margin-left: 10px; left font-family: "微软雅黑";
}

.menub2_2 A { TEXT-ALIGN: center; LINE-HEIGHT: 37px; FLOAT: left; HEIGHT: 40px; COLOR: #000000; FONT-SIZE: 14px; CURSOR: pointer; FONT-WEIGHT: bold; MARGIN-RIGHT: 4px; width: 134px; margin-left: 10px; background-repeat: no-repeat; }

.menugtab { PADDING-BOTTOM: 6px; PADDING-RIGHT: 6px; COLOR: #515151; PADDING-TOP: 6px; }

/*首页变换新闻完结*/
/*链接&分站*/
.link li { font-size: 14px; line-height: 24px; float: left; margin-left: 10px; }

.menub1_1 A { TEXT-ALIGN: center; LINE-HEIGHT: 36px; WIDTH: 130px; BACKGROUND: url(../kimg/in_news_hover.gif) no-repeat 20px; FLOAT: left; HEIGHT: 40px; COLOR: #fff; FONT-SIZE: 16px; CURSOR: pointer; FONT-WEIGHT: normal; MARGIN-RIGHT: 4px; padding-left: 20px; font-family: "微软雅黑"; }

.menub1_2 A { TEXT-ALIGN: center; LINE-HEIGHT: 36px; WIDTH: 130px; BACKGROUND: url(../kimg/in_news_a.gif) no-repeat 20px; FLOAT: left; HEIGHT: 36px; COLOR: #000; FONT-SIZE: 14px; CURSOR: pointer; FONT-WEIGHT: bold; MARGIN-RIGHT: 4px; margin-left: 10px; }

.menugtab { TEXT-ALIGN: center; COLOR: #515151; FONT-SIZE: 12px; background: #FFFFFF; border-right-width: 1px; border-bottom-width: 1px; border-left-width: 1px; border-right-style: solid; border-bottom-style: solid; border-left-style: solid; border-right-color: #D4D4D4; border-bottom-color: #D4D4D4; border-left-color: #D4D4D4; }

.newstitle { font: 18px/50px "微软雅黑"; color: #FF3300; text-align: center; }

.newssj { font: 12px/30px Verdana; color: #666666; background: #f0f0f0; border-top: 1px dashed #CCCCCC; border-bottom: 1px dashed #FFFFFF; text-align: center; }

.newscon { font: 14px/30px "微软雅黑"; color: #666666; text-align: left; margin-top: 15px; margin-bottom: 15px; }

.newsly { font: 12px/30px "宋体"; color: #666666; text-align: right; }

.newsqh li { font: 12px/30px "微软雅黑"; color: #666666; text-align: left; border-bottom: 1px dashed #CCCCCC; }

.npro li {
	float: left;
	height: 220px;
	width: 210px;
	margin-top: 10px;
	margin-left: 20px;
	text-align: center;
}

.pagef { font: 14px/30px Verdana, Geneva, sans-serif; padding: 6px; border: 1px solid #CCC; }

.npro img {
	background: #f0f0f0;
	margin: 2px;
	height: 160px;
	width: 200px;
	border: 1px solid #CCCCCC;
	text-align: center;
}

.npro span {
	font: 14px/30px "微软雅黑";
	text-align: center;
}

.nnt { background: url(../kimg/n_r.gif) no-repeat center bottom; height: 40px; font: bold 20px "微软雅黑"; color: #000000; text-indent: 20px; margin-top: 15px; }

.n_left_title1 { background:url(../kimg/left_tbj.gif) no-repeat left bottom; width:190px; height:36px; margin-top:8px; text-align:left; padding-left:60px; font: 12px/30px "微软雅黑"; }

.main h2 { height:40px; background:url(../kimg/left_line.gif) no-repeat 0 bottom; padding-left:20px; color:#333; cursor:pointer; margin-bottom:3px; text-align:left; margin-top:5px; font: 12px/40p  Verdana; }
.center12 {
	text-align: center;
	margin-right: auto;
	margin-left: auto;
}

.p14 { font: 14px/28px "微软雅黑"; }
